Rita Sipiorski, 79, of 432 Richmond Ave, Sheboygan Falls died peacefully on Friday afternoon, April 9, 2010 at St. Nicholas Hospital with her daughter and grandchildren at her side following a lengthy illness. Rita was born on September 19, 1930 in Denmark, WI, the daughter of the late John and Verna (Rybicki) Nitka. She graduated from Denmark High School in 1949. On September 3, 1949 she married the late Bernard A. Sipiorski in Denmark. He preceded her in death on May 29, 1986. Rita was a housekeeper for the Kohler family for 57 years before her retirement in 2007. She was a baker for the Lean Bean Café at the Sports Core and tended bar a numerous local establishments. Rita was a member of Blessed Trinity Parish in Sheboygan Falls and the VFW Auxiliary in Denmark. She enjoyed baking, golf, bowling, dancing, travel and spending time outdoors meticulously manicuring her yard. Rita loved being with people and enjoyed life to the fullest, but her true joy was spending time with her daughter, granddaughter and grandson. Rita is survived by her daughter, Terry Sipiorski of Sheboygan Falls, granddaughter, Crystal Ewald; grandson, Brian Hunt; seven sisters-in-law, Charlene Nitka of Bellevue, Helen Nitka of Cascade, Clara Sipiorski of Kohler, Dorothy (Ernst) Rosik of Denmark, Mary Ann Sipiorski of Green Bay, Audrey (Myron) Rentmeester of Green Bay and Julia Apel of Sheboygan Falls; one brother-in-law, Clement (Joyce) Sipiorski of Denmark; many n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her husband, Bernard; parents, John and Verna Nitka; two sisters, Gertrude (Stanley) Grusczynski and Wanda (Felix) Sipiorski; two brothers, Steven and Edmund Nitka; and parents-in-law, Stanley and Katherine Sipiorski.
